Full Stack Developer – Microsoft Fabric & AI Integration

Experience: 3+ Years
Primary Skills: Python/.NET, Microsoft Fabric, REST APIs, Azure, SQL
Secondary Skills: AI/LLM Integration, RAG, Power BI

Role Overview

We are looking for a Full Stack Developer with 3+ years of experience in building enterprise applications and integrations, with hands-on exposure to Microsoft Fabric and Azure technologies.

The ideal candidate should have strong backend development experience using Python, .NET/C# or similar technologies, along with experience building REST APIs, integrating enterprise systems and working with modern data platforms. Experience with Microsoft Fabric, AI/LLM applications and RAG-based solutions will be highly preferred.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design and develop scalable enterprise applications using Python, .NET/C# or similar backend technologies.
  • Develop and integrate REST APIs and enterprise applications.
  • Build integrations between applications, databases, APIs and Microsoft/Azure services.
  • Develop data solutions using Microsoft Fabric, including Lakehouse, OneLake, Data Warehouse and Data Pipelines.
  • Work with SQL databases and modern data architectures.
  • Build and maintain ETL/ELT workflows for application and analytics use cases.
  • Integrate LLMs and generative AI capabilities into enterprise applications.
  • Develop or support RAG-based applications using enterprise data sources.
  • Work with Azure services for application hosting, integration, storage and data processing.
  • Collaborate with product, data, AI and business teams to translate requirements into technical solutions.
  • Troubleshoot application, API, integration and data-pipeline issues.
  • Follow software engineering best practices including Git, code reviews, testing and CI/CD.

Required Skills

  • 3+ years of Full Stack / Backend Development experience
  • Strong development experience in Python, .NET/C# or similar backend technology
  • REST API design, development and integration
  • SQL and relational database experience
  • Enterprise application and system integration
  • Hands-on experience or strong working knowledge of Microsoft Fabric
  • Fabric Data Factory / Data Pipelines
  • OneLake / Lakehouse / Data Warehouse concepts
  • Azure cloud services
  • Git and CI/CD
  • Strong debugging and problem-solving skills

AI & Data Experience

Candidates should have exposure to one or more of the following:

  • RAG (Retrieval-Augmented Generation) applications
  • LLM/API integration
  • Azure OpenAI or similar AI platforms
  • Vector databases / embeddings
  • Python-based AI application development
  • Microsoft Fabric data engineering
  • PySpark and Fabric Notebooks

Front-End Experience

Working knowledge of a modern front-end framework such as:

  • React
  • Angular
  • JavaScript / TypeScript
  • HTML/CSS

The role is backend and integration heavy, so deep front-end specialization is not mandatory.

Good to Have

  • Power BI and Fabric Semantic Models
  • Direct Lake
  • Azure Functions / App Service
  • Azure DevOps
  • Azure Data Factory or Synapse
  • Docker/containerization
  • Microsoft Fabric or Azure certifications
  • Experience developing AI-enabled enterprise applications

Ideal Candidate Profile

The ideal candidate is a Full Stack Developer who can bridge application development, data engineering and AI integration.

We are specifically looking for someone who can build enterprise applications and APIs while also working comfortably with Microsoft Fabric, Azure data services and AI/LLM integrations. Pure front-end developers or candidates whose Fabric experience is limited to certification/theoretical knowledge would not be the right fit.
